Important information regarding our Boys Basketball game this Saturday at Tyson Auditorium:
We are bringing Raider basketball back to Tyson Auditorium for the first time since 2008. Most people in our community remember the energy in Tyson during games on Friday and Saturday nights as something special. From Hall of Fame coaches, to memorable playing experiences, Tyson Auditorium is remembered as one of the most historic gymnasiums in all of Indiana. Don't miss the opportunity to watch the Varsity Raiders battle the North Decatur Chargers this Saturday night starting with the JV tipoff at 6:00pm.

🏀 South Ripley High School Basketball Returns to Tyson Auditorium! 🏀
For the first time since 2008, we’re thrilled to bring Raider basketball back to the historic Tyson Auditorium!
🏀 Varsity/JV Boys Basketball
📅 Saturday, December 6
📍 Tyson Auditorium starting at 6:00pm for the JV tipoff
🆚 South Ripley vs. North Decatur
🚗 Please remember that parking at Tyson is limited. You will most likely have to park along the streets of Versailles and may have to walk a couple of blocks. Please be patient and enjoy this historic evening.
🎟 Presale Tickets
Presale tickets will be available in the South Ripley High School office beginning Tuesday, December 2 for $6 each during normal school hours. Tickets will also be available at the gate on game night.
🎫 Season Ticket Holders
All season ticket holders will receive a ticket at the game at no charge for this special event.
We will be honoring previous SR Varsity Boys Basketball coaches who coached at Tyson during halftime of the Varsity game!
